La Plumerias - Moalboal
9.96137, 123.38259Located within a 10-minute drive of San Juan Nepomuceno Parish Church, La Plumerias Moalboal hotel includes 12 rooms with views of the mountain. This resort offers Wi-Fi in public areas.
Location
The centre of Moalboal is a 25 minutes' walk of the accommodation. You can find Freediving Philippines within a 10-minute drive of the 2-star hotel. White Beach is within a 10-minute drive of this property.
Rooms
Certain rooms have an adjoining terrace and a balcony for your convenience. They come equipped with an electric kettle for self-catering along with free wireless internet for business and leisure.
Eat & Drink
Breakfast is offered in the restaurant every morning. This Moalboal hotel invites guests to the snack bar to relax with a drink.
Leisure & Business
A terrace, a picnic area, and a garden are provided at the La Plumerias. The accommodation features water sports activities, snorkelling, and diving.
